Search is on for promising reporters

The Sunderland Echo is searching for the most promising young reporter on Wearside.

The newspaper has launched a competition for budding journalists, with the winner receiving a host of prizes which could help them on their way to a career in the newsroom.

Youngsters are being invited to send in their news stories about what is important to them, and the winning article will be published in the Echo.

The winner will also be invited to the Echo's newsroom to get a closer look at how the paper is put together each day, as well as scooping a personal computer and a trophy for themselves, and a year's subscription to the Echo for their parents or guardian.

Articles can be about anything at all, although the paper is especially looking for stories with a strong community angle.

Entries will be judged on their newsworthiness, and must be well-written to grab the reader's attention.

The writing contest, which is open to children aged between 12 and 16, is part of the Echo's celebration of Local Newspaper Week, which runs until May 9.
